find the zeros of y = 3x^2+3x

The zeros of
y = 3x^2+3x means to solve for the values of x when y = 0
y = 3x²+ 3x =0
y = 3x²+3x = 0
3x²+3x = 0 Factorize
3x(x + 1) = 0
3x = 0, or (x + 1) = 0
From 3x = 0, x = 0/3 =0
From (x + 1) = 0, x = 0 -1 = -1.
Therefore the zeros are 0 and -1.
